No traffic road cycling routes around Kordel traverse a landscape defined by river valleys, dense forests, and varied elevation. The region, located near the Roman city of Trier, features the picturesque Butzerbach valley and the Kyll River, offering undulating terrain ideal for road cycling. This area provides a mix of roads with climbs and descents, catering to different cycling preferences.

September 10, 2023, Kaiserthermen Trier

The imperial baths from the time of Constantine are among the largest from Roman times, but appear to have never been used. The vaulted walls with large arched windows used to surround the caldarium, the room where one could take a hot bath. The alternating use of layers of brick and layers of rubble stone is characteristic of the Roman architectural style. The caldarium is preceded by a tepidarium, where one could take a lukewarm bath. The thermal baths also contain a frigidarium, a room with a cold bath and a gymnasium.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ic road cycling routes are available around Kordel?

There are over 20 dedicated no-traffic road cycling routes around Kordel featured in this guide. These routes vary in difficulty, offering options for different skill levels.

What is the general difficulty level of no-traffic road cycling routes in Kordel?

The no-traffic road cycling routes around Kordel offer a good mix of challenges. You'll find 2 easy routes, 15 moderate routes, and 3 more difficult options, catering to both casual riders and those looking for a more strenuous workout. The varied terrain, including the picturesque Butzerbach valley, provides undulating roads with climbs and descents.

Are there any easy, traffic-free road cycling routes suitable for beginners?

Yes, there are a couple of easy, traffic-free road cycling routes perfect for beginners or those seeking a relaxed ride. One such option is the Ruwer Covered Wooden Bridge loop from Mertesdorf, which covers about 28 km with minimal elevation gain.

What kind of natural features can I expect to see along the routes?

Kordel's routes are set within a region rich in natural beauty. You can expect to cycle through scenic forested areas and along valleys like the Butzerbach, known for its unique geological formations. The area also features the Kyll River, providing tranquil backdrops for your ride. You might also encounter natural monuments such as the Genoveva Cave or the Klausen Cave (Hermit's Cave).

Are there any historical landmarks or points of interest along these routes?

Absolutely. The region around Kordel is steeped in history. A significant attraction is the ruin of Ramstein Castle (Burg Ramstein), which is part of a wonderful circular route and even has a café on site. Other historical points of interest include the Roman copper mine and quarry Pützlöcher.

Can I find routes that include waterfalls?

Yes, if you're looking for routes that pass by waterfalls, you're in luck. The Sirzenich Waterfall is a notable natural monument in the vicinity that can be incorporated into your cycling plans, offering a refreshing stop.

Are there any longer, more challenging no-traffic road cycling routes?

For those seeking a longer and more challenging ride, routes like the Geißenströpper Fountain, Bitburg loop from Welschbillig offer nearly 40 km with significant elevation gain. Another option with substantial climbing is the View of Kernscheider Valley loop from Trier Süd, featuring over 600 meters of ascent.

What do other road cyclists think about the no-traffic routes in Kordel?

The no-traffic road cycling routes around Kordel are highly regarded by the komoot community, boasting an average rating of 4.6 out of 5 stars from over 450 reviews. Cyclists often praise the quiet roads, the beautiful natural scenery, and the varied terrain that makes for engaging rides.

Are there any circular no-traffic road cycling routes?

Many of the no-traffic road cycling routes around Kordel are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. For example, the Heilige Maria Rock Formation – Kyll River Path loop from Kordel is a moderate 26.7 km circular route that offers scenic views.

Are there any places to stop for refreshments or a break along the routes?

Yes, several routes pass by or are near places where you can take a break. For instance, the ruin of Ramstein Castle has a café on site. Additionally, you might find huts or shelters like the Rupperoth Barbecue Shelter or the Angler’s Lodge Waldsee-Bad Schandau on the Kyll, which can serve as convenient rest stops.

What is the best time of year to cycle these no-traffic routes?

The varied terrain and forested landscapes around Kordel make these routes enjoyable throughout much of the year. Spring and autumn offer pleasant temperatures and beautiful scenery with blooming flowers or vibrant foliage. Summer is also great, especially for rides through shaded forest sections. While specific winter conditions can vary, some routes may still be accessible depending on snow and ice.
